TD Cowen Increases U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USB) Price Target to $65.00

U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USBGet Free Report) had its target price lifted by equities research analysts at TD Cowen from $60.00 to $65.00 in a report issued on Wednesday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age presently has a “buy” rating on the financial services provider’s stock. TD Cowen’s price objective points to a potential upside of 17.06% from the company’s previous close.

U.S. Bancorp Stock Up 1.2%

Shares of USB opened at $55.53 on Wednesday. The stock has a market capitalization of $86.31 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 12.71,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 0.96 and a beta of 1.07. U.S. Bancorp has a 1 year low of $35.18 and a 1 year high of $56.19. The business’s 50 day simple moving average is $50.90 and its 200-day simple moving average is $48.43.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.10, a current ratio of 0.82 and a quick ratio of 0.82.

U.S. Bancorp (NYSE:USBGet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Thursday, October 16th. The financial services provider reported $1.22 earnings per share for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.11 by $0.11. The firm had revenue of $7.34 billion during the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$7.17 billion. U.S. Bancorp had a net margin of 16.89% and a return on equity of 13.34%. U.S. Bancorp’s revenue for the quarter was up 6.8%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period last year, the firm posted $1.03 earnings per share. As a group, equities analysts expect that U.S. Bancorp will post 4.38 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

U.S. Bancorp (NYSE: USB) is a bank holding company and the parent of U.S. Bank, a national commercial bank that provides a wide range of banking, investment, mortgage, trust and payment services. The company operates through consumer and business banking, commercial banking, payment services, and wealth management segments. Its product set includes deposit accounts, consumer and commercial lending, mortgage origination and servicing, credit and debit card services, treasury and cash management, merchant processing, and institutional and trust services.
